Global business fraud jumps a<br />

record high to 49% in <strong>2018</strong><br />

DANIEL OBI<br />

Global economic<br />

crime in business<br />

has risen<br />

to a record high<br />

of 49 percent<br />

from 36 percent in 2016, as<br />

reported by PwC’s bi-annual<br />

survey of business crime.<br />

In the Global Economic<br />

Crime and Fraud Survey,<br />

which examined over 7,200<br />

respondents from 123 countries<br />

including Nigeria, 49<br />

percent of the respondents<br />

globally said their companies<br />

had suffered fraud in<br />

the last two years, up from<br />

36 percent in 2016.<br />

The survey said regionally<br />

Africa recorded 62% up<br />

from 57%; North America<br />

54% up from 37%, and Latin<br />

America 53% up from <strong>28</strong>%.<br />

These figures are highest levels<br />

of economic crimes.<br />

According to the survey,<br />

the findings from Nigeria<br />

followed a similar pattern<br />

with more than half of respondents<br />

(57%) reporting<br />

Lassa fever hits 18 states with 90 deaths, 1,081 suspected cases<br />

ANTHONIA OBOKOH<br />

More states of the<br />

federation are<br />

at risk as Lassa<br />

fever continues<br />

to spread in Nigeria with<br />

1,081 suspected cases and 90<br />

deaths in 18 states, according<br />

to a press statement by the<br />

Nigeria Centre for Disease<br />

Control (NCDC) on Tuesday.<br />

According to the agency,<br />

following the increasing<br />

number of Lassa fever cases,<br />

within a week, 54 new confirmed<br />

cases were recorded<br />

from eight states with 10 new<br />

deaths in confirmed cases<br />

from five states.<br />

“From 1st January to 25th<br />

<strong>Feb</strong>ruary <strong>2018</strong>, a total of<br />

1,081 suspected cases and 90<br />

deaths have been recorded<br />

actively in Edo, Ondo, Bauchi,<br />

Nasarawa, Ebonyi, Anambra,<br />

Benue, Kogi, Imo, Plateau,<br />

Lagos, Taraba, Delta, Osun,<br />

Rivers, FCT, Gombe, and Ekiti<br />

states, making 18 states.<br />

Lassa fever is an acute<br />

viral haemorrhagic illness,<br />

transmitted to humans<br />

through contact with food or<br />

household items contaminated<br />

by infected rodents.<br />

Person-to-person transmission<br />

can also occur, particularly<br />

in hospital environment<br />

in the absence of adequate<br />

infection control measures.<br />

Billy Graham was the<br />

moral sentinel of America<br />

and easily one of the towering<br />

figures of our century. He<br />

condemned the debaucheries<br />

of our decadent age;<br />

objecting to homosexuality<br />

and same-sex marriage on<br />

moral grounds. A counsellor<br />

to presidents and monarchs;<br />

he reinvented the Christian<br />

faith to meet the worldview<br />

demands of our cruel, nihilistic<br />

age. He was a friend of<br />

American presidents Dwight<br />

Eisenhower, Richard Nixon,<br />

Gerald Ford, Bill Clinton and<br />

the two Bushes. According<br />

to Clinton, “When he prays<br />

with you in the Oval Office or<br />

upstairs in the White House,<br />

you feel he’s praying for you,<br />

not the president”.<br />

He was particularly close<br />

to Queen Elizabeth II of Britain.<br />

According to him, “No<br />

one in Britain has been more<br />

cordial toward us than Her<br />

Majesty Queen Elizabeth…I<br />

have always found her highly<br />

intelligent and knowledgeable<br />

about a wide variety<br />

of issues, not just politics.”<br />

Her Majesty once confided<br />

to him, “You do speak with<br />

such wonderful clarity and<br />

certainty…Above all things,<br />

I do think of myself as just a<br />

simple Christian.”<br />

Billy Graham was one of<br />

the architects of the ecumenical<br />

movement. He financed<br />

the Lausanne Conferences<br />

on World Evangelism; working<br />

tirelessly for unity in the<br />

body of Christ. A confidante<br />

to a succession of popes, he<br />

was awarded an honorary<br />

doctorate by Belmont Abbey<br />

College, a conservative<br />

catholic institution -- the<br />

first protestant leader to be<br />

so honoured.<br />

He was also close friends<br />

with Martin Luther Jr, whom<br />

he once bailed out when he<br />

was jailed in Alabama. He<br />

forbade segregation in all his<br />

crusades while ensuring that<br />

his evangelistic associates<br />

The passing of his beloved<br />

Ruth in 2007 was one of the<br />

lowest points in his life. He<br />

himself was gradually overcome<br />

with several geriatric<br />

illnesses which necessitated<br />

his eventual retirement. The<br />

BGEA is currently headed<br />

by his son Franklin Graham.<br />

Tributes have come from<br />

far and wide. President<br />

Donald Trump has tweeted:<br />

“The great Billy Graham is<br />

dead. There was nobody like<br />

him! He will be missed by<br />

Christians and all religions.<br />

A very special man.” Vice-<br />

President Pence described<br />

him as a matchless voice<br />

that “changed the lives of<br />

millions”. Barack Obama<br />

describes him as “a humble<br />

servant who prayed for so<br />

many - and who, with wisdom<br />

and grace, gave hope<br />

and guidance to generations<br />

of Americans”. The Archbishop<br />

of Canterbury Justin<br />

Welby noted that “the debt<br />

owed by the global church<br />

to him is immeasurable and<br />

inexpressible”. Back home in<br />

Nigeria, Musa Asake, Publicity<br />

Secretary of the Christian<br />

Association of Nigeria,<br />

described Billy Graham as<br />

“a faithful preacher who<br />

worked for God and has gone<br />

to be with the Lord”.<br />
